Shepherd’s Pie vs Cottage Pie
Shepherd’s or cottage pie is a savory pie consisting of ground meat and veggies topped with mashed potatoes. The difference between shepherd’s pie & cottage pie is the type of meat used. Shepherd’s pie is made with lamb while cottage pie is made using beef. I used ground lamb so what you see here in the pics is a shepherd’s pie. I understand that ground lamb can sometimes be expensive, hard to find, or just not everyone’s cup of tea. If that’s the case, use ground beef and make yourself a cottage pie.

FAQs & Tips
- Since there’s no cheese & this is not cooked in the oven, the mashed cauliflower topping will be heated through but will not have the crisp topping of a traditional shepherd’s or cottage pie.
- For strict low-carb, substitute diced zucchini for the peas.
- This recipe uses a 3.5-quart slow cooker. Feeding a larger crowd? Double the recipe and use a larger 6-quart slow cooker!
Slow Cooker Shepherd’s Pie
This slow sooker shepherd’s pie is a comforting recipe that’s satisfying yet healthy! Using a homemade mashed cauliflower topping, this version is low-carb and Whole30 compatible. The best part is you can tailor this to fit your dietary needs. Free up your oven and make this flavorful shepherd’s or cottage pie in your slow cooker.
- Total Time: 4 hours 10 mins
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
Ingredients
- 1 pound ground lamb or beef
- 1/2 cup low-sodium beef broth
- 1 cup frozen peas & carrots
- 1/3 cup onion, diced
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 tablespoons tomato paste
- 1 1/2 teaspoons salt
- 1 teaspoons thyme
- 1/2 teaspoons pepper
- 1 tablespoon oil
Mashed Cauliflower Topping
- 1 small head cauliflower, cooked
- 1 tablespoon ghee (or butter)
- 1/4 cup milk of your choice
- salt & pepper
Instructions
-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the ground meat and cook until browned, crumbling the meat as it cooks. Drain the grease.
- Add the browned ground meat to the slow cooker along with the onion, carrots, peas, tomato paste, salt, thyme, and pepper. Stir to mix well.
- Cook HIGH 3-4 hours or LOW 6-8.
- Cook cauliflower using your preferred method until tender. Add the cauliflower, ghee (butter), milk, salt, and pepper to a food processor. Pulse until smooth, adding more almond milk if necessary.
- Pour mashed cauliflower on top of pie filling. Cook an additional 20-30 minutes.
- Prep Time: 10 mins
- Cook Time: 4 hours
